單片機復習題_第1頁
單片機復習題_第2頁
單片機復習題_第3頁
單片機復習題_第4頁
單片機復習題_第5頁
全文預覽已結(jié)束

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領

文檔簡介

復習題*教材第二、三、四章的習題。一、填空題已知的補碼數(shù)10110111B,的真值是_______D。進制轉(zhuǎn)換:134D=_________B;=_________H。32K存儲容量對應的地址范圍從0000H-_________。CPU與內(nèi)存或I/O接口相連的系統(tǒng)總線通常由________、___________、_________等三種信號組成。MCS-51單片機上電復位時PC=_______H,SP=_________H;工作寄存器缺省采用第___________組,這組寄存器的地址范圍是從______H~_____H。MCS-51單片機系列有________個中斷源,可分為_______個優(yōu)先級。上電復位時___________中斷源的優(yōu)先級別最高。MCS-51單片機內(nèi)部RAM共分為__________個功能區(qū),其高端128個字節(jié)的地址空間稱為_______區(qū),其中僅有________個字節(jié)有實際意義。8255可編程芯片通常作為________擴展之用;8253可編程芯片通常作為________擴展之用。8155可編程芯片通常作為_______擴展之用;8279可編程芯片通常作為_________擴展之用。MCS-51的并行I/O口信息有____________和_____________兩種讀取方法,讀一改一寫操作是針對并行I/O口內(nèi)的鎖存器進行的。74LS273通常用來作為簡單________________接口擴展;而74LS244則常用來作為簡單_______________接口擴展。不帶輸入數(shù)據(jù)鎖存器的D/A轉(zhuǎn)換器,CPU必須通過__________________器件與D/A轉(zhuǎn)換器傳送數(shù)據(jù);無三態(tài)輸出功能的A/D轉(zhuǎn)換器,應當通過________________器件與CPU傳送數(shù)據(jù)。若用并行口來擴展一個有36只按鍵的行列式鍵盤,最少需_____根I/O線。74LS138是具有3個輸入的譯碼器芯片,其輸出作為片選信號時,最多可以選中_______塊芯片。MCS-51單片機訪問外存儲器時利用_____________信號鎖存來自_____________口的低八位地址信號。在MCS-51系統(tǒng)中,當晶振頻率采用12MHz時,一個機器周期等于______微秒。8051的T0作為計數(shù)器用時,其計數(shù)頻率不能超過晶振頻率的____________。二、選擇題通常所說的主機是指()。(A)硬件和軟件(B)CPU和磁盤存儲器(C)CPU和主存(D)運算器和控制器計算機能直接識別的語言是()。(A)機器語言(B)匯編語言(C)自然語言(D)高級語言MCS-51單片機中,PC是()。(A)一根硬件信號線。(B)一個可由用戶直接讀寫的RAM單元(C)一個不可尋址的特殊功能寄存器(D)一個能自動加1計數(shù)的ROM單元指令AJMP的跳轉(zhuǎn)范圍是()。A)256Byte(B)1KB(C)2KB(D)64KB計算機工作時,能寫入也能讀出的半導體存儲器是()。(A)RAM(B)ROM(C)磁盤(D)磁帶在CPU內(nèi)部,反映程序運行狀態(tài)或反映運算結(jié)果一些特征的寄存器是()。(A)PC(B)PSW(C)A(D)SP區(qū)分片外程序存儲器和數(shù)據(jù)存儲器的最可靠方法是()。(A)看其芯片型號是RAM還是ROM(B)看其位于地址范圍的低端還是高端(C)看其離MCS-51芯片的遠近(D)看其是被各中斷源發(fā)出的中斷請求信號,都會標記在MCS-51系統(tǒng)中的()。(A)TMOD(B)TCON/SCON(C)IE(D)IP還是被信號連接計算機對輸入/輸出設備的控制方式主要有3種。其中,A方式硬件設計最簡單,但要占用不少CPU的運行時間;B方式的硬件線路最復雜,但可大大提高數(shù)據(jù)傳送速率;而C方式則介于上述兩面三刀者之間。A~C:①先進先出②后進先出③直接存儲器存取④程序查詢⑤高速緩存⑥系統(tǒng)總線⑦程序中斷⑧逐行掃描請選擇并填寫答案:A=()B=()C=()MCS-51機響應中斷的必要條件是()(A)TCON或SCON寄存器內(nèi)的有關中斷標志位為1(B)IE中斷允許寄存器內(nèi)的有關中斷允許位置1(C)IP中斷優(yōu)先級寄存器內(nèi)的有關位置1(D)當前一條指令執(zhí)行完下列指令中錯誤的有()。(A)CLRR1(B)MOVX@DPTR,R0(C)MOVP3.4,A(D)JBCTF0,$MCS-51系列單片機外擴存儲器芯片時,4個I/O口中作為數(shù)據(jù)總線的是()。(A)P0口和P2口(B)P0口(C)P2口和P3口(D)P2口三、簡答題串行數(shù)據(jù)傳送的主要優(yōu)點和用途是什么?MCS-51指令集中有無“程序結(jié)束”指令?上機調(diào)試時怎樣實現(xiàn)“程序結(jié)束”功能?MOVP1,#OFFH這條指令應當理解為輸出全“1”到P1口呢,還是理解為從P1口讀引腳的預備動作?中斷服務子程序與普通子程序有哪能些異同之處?單片機系統(tǒng)中的定時和計數(shù)功能有何區(qū)別?分別適用于什么場合?簡述其工作原理。8031單片機內(nèi)部有128字節(jié)地址連續(xù)的RAM區(qū),它可以用來存放和執(zhí)行指令嗎?請說明其主要用途MCS-51的程序存儲器和數(shù)據(jù)存儲器在物理上是各自獨立的(即哈佛結(jié)構(gòu)),這樣設計的優(yōu)點是什么?當二者的地址空間重合時,如何正確地訪問它們?堆棧和堆棧指針是不是一回事?堆棧與一般存儲空間有什么不同?在那些情況下SP內(nèi)容會加2?單片機系統(tǒng)中的定時和計數(shù)功能有何區(qū)別?分別適用于什么場合?簡述其工作原理。串行數(shù)據(jù)傳送的主要優(yōu)點和用途是什么?四、閱讀并分析程序設R0=20H,R1=25H,(20H)=56H,(21H)=76H,(22H)=C0H,(25H)=A0H,(26H)=68H,(27H)=9CH,下列程序執(zhí)行后,結(jié)果如何?CLRCMOVR2,#3LOOP:MOVA,@R0ADDCA,@R1MOV@R0,AINCR0INCR1DJNZR2,LOOPJNCNEXTMOV@R0,#01HSJMP$NEXT:DECR0SJMP$(20H)=_________,(21H)=_________,(22H)=___________,(23H)=___________Cy=____________,A=____________,R0=______________R1=_______________椎棧指針SP中的內(nèi)容為20H,內(nèi)部RAM中30H和31H單元的內(nèi)容分別為56H和8AH,執(zhí)行下列程序段后,61H,62H,30H,31H,DPTR及SP中的內(nèi)容將有何變化?PUSH30HPUSH31HPOPDPLPOPDPHMOV30H,#00HMOV31H,#0FFH讀下列程序段并回答問題:CLRCMOVA,#9AHSUBBA,60HADDA,61HDAAMOV62H,A1請問該程序執(zhí)行何種操作?2已知初值:(60H)=25H,(61H)=58H,請問運行后:(62H)=______________?請計算下面子程序的執(zhí)行時間。(注:除NOP指令外,其他指令執(zhí)行時間都是2個機器周期,假定晶振頻率為12MHz)。DELAY:CPLRS1MOVR6,#20LOOP1:MOVR7,#127LOOP2:NOPDJNZR7,LOOP2DJNZR6,LOOP1CPLRS1RET五、

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論